The Division 2 Y8S3 Red Horizon Week 2 Manhunt is now live, giving us three new tasks as part of the latest scout challenges. The new season began last week, and this week’s challenges are harder. However, they are not that difficult once you know what needs to be done.

The Division 2 Y8S3 Red Horizon Scout 2 solutions

As always, there are three tasks hidden behind clues. I’ve decoded all the clues for you, so here’s the full guide on the Y8S3 Red Horizon Scout 2 solutions.

Kill five Cleaners in Judiciary Square

Head to the Judiciary Square and look for a task that has Cleaners. If you refer to the image above, you will get an idea of the kind of tasks you will need to find.

You have to kill just five Cleaners at any in-game difficulty, and all types count. There is no restriction on the type of activity you undertake. The first task of the second week continues on the overall theme of the new season.

Secure the Ellipse Fuel Depot Control Point

Head to the Capital, where you will find the Ellipse Fuel Depot control point. Start your assault by requesting other allies to join the fight. Clear the first wave of enemies, then recapture the control point.

A second wave will try to thwart your efforts, including elite enemies. Kill all of them to complete your takeover of the control point. You can complete this task at any difficulty you want, but playing at higher levels will get better rewards.

Secure any Control Point in Downtown East

The Downtown East District has four different control points you have to secure and capture. You can reduce the in-game difficulty to make things easier. Once the first wave is defeated, the next wave will arrive to try to stop your efforts. Clear both webs of enemies to complete your takeover, and this will officially finish week two of this season’s Manhunt.
